2016-10-10 21 views
0

ホスト非ラテンファイル名を見ることができません:私は私のホストフォルダを共有するには、以下のなかった5.1.4手動で作成したホストボリュームに

:Windowsの10

ドッカー:1.12.0

VirtureBoxをドッキングウィンドウのために:

  1. はとVBOXのsharefolderなどを追加します

  2. 機をドッキングウィンドウとしてファイル/mnt/sda1/var/lib/boot2docker/bootlocal.shを追加するためのssh:

    mkdir -p /d/Documents/projects

    mount -t vboxsf -o defaults,uid=のid -uドッキングウィンドウ,gid= ID -gドッカprojects /d/Documents/projects

  3. リスタートドッカーマシン。ドッカーマシンをするために私のファイルを参照する

  4. のssh:非ものの

    ls /d/Documents/projects

    を...完全なラテン文字をファイル名だけが

    ls /c/Users/myname/Desktop

    を示した。。すべてのファイルは、showd - ラテン文字は?と表示されますが、これは問題ありません。

新しく作成したホストボリュームを非ラテンのファイル名で動作させるにはどうしたらいいですか?

+0

は非常によく、非ラテンUTF-8をサポートしていないことboot2dockerによって引き起こされ、この問題がある可能性があります。この質問は関連するかもしれませんか? http://stackoverflow.com/questions/36783538/how-to-support-input-chinese-utf-8-in-boot2dockertiny-core-bin-sh-shell –

+0

私はそうは思わない。ドッカーのツールボックスのマウントc:\ユーザーは、デフォルトのホストボリュームとして、すべてのファイルが正常に動作します。私の質問は、私は非ラテンのファイル名で他のドライバの作業を共有ボリュームを作ることはできません。 – chenxin

答えて

関連する問題